Initial Meeting

At this meeting our portfolio and method of working are discussed. We will ask what you want from your garden, any restrictions for us to work around, a rough budget and discuss our fees. The design is staged to maximise your involvement throughout the process. Fees are payable at the completion of each stage and there is no obligationto run through all stages.

 

Survey

The next step is to visit the garden and carry out a measured survey for our base plan and a detailed photographic survey.

Outline Plan

We will prepare a coloured Outline Plan/Sketch Design which will include all the basic elements in the proposed design. We then discuss this Outline Plan to make amendments and adjustments and agree the type of planting and hard landscaping to be detailed in the Masterplan.

Masterplan

A hand drawn coloured Masterplan, Planting Plan, Visual and Plant Maintenance Programme are prepared for the next meeting.

Quantities and Specifications

Quantities of materials along with the Masterplan and specifications are given to the landscape contractor. At this point you will also receive a firm quotation on the cost of the total project. The costings are broken down to allow you to see where your money is going.

Water Feature Design

Water feature at garden near Wetherby, Yorkshire. Water features and designed in collaboration with the water engineer, plumber and electrician. Deigns are presented to the client and may be altered and amended to suit site conditions such as high evaporation on an exposed site. Also the timing of water features is an important part of the design. A trickle or sheet of water in the day and evening and still and silent at night.

Lighting Design

Night lighting at garden near Wetherby, Yorkshire. Should you require lighting of your garden, we can incorporate this into the design and build into the scheme using qualified experienced electricians. Special features in the garden can be lit including existing shrubs and trees for a dramatic effect. The lighting design is tested once installed and may be adjusted to obtain best results. The garden designer, client and electrician all work together in the garden once night falls!
